Race, Trust in Doctors, Privacy Concerns, and Consent Preferences for Biobanks
5 Jun 2019
Abstract excerpt
This study investigates how patients' privacy concerns about research uses of biospecimen and trust in doctors are associated with their preferences for informed consent and need for control over biospecimens in a biobank. Particularly, this study focuses on the perspectives of Communication Privacy Management theory, precision medicine, and racial health disparities. We recruited 358 women aged 40 and older...
